"The EU financial support to Palestine proposed by the report moves in the same direction as the interventionist imperialist policy in the area as a whole. It is the reverse side of the policy of freezing aid to the Palestinian people, as a punishment for choosing a government, through democratic and indisputable elections, which is not to the EU's liking. Now there is a proposal to again start giving financial support to the 'new government' appointed by President Abbas, which it approves of. The EU imperialists, in close cooperation with the USA and Israel within the framework of the 'New Middle East' plan, are exploiting the tragedy of the Palestinian people which they themselves created. They are using financial support as a means of blatant coercion, as a tool for intervening in the intra-Palestinian conflict. In reality, they are pouring oil on the flames in order to exacerbate the clashes and divisions, so as to bend the heroic resistance of the Palestinian people and of the other peoples in the area and impose their criminal plans. The Greek Communist Party opposes the use of this support as a mechanism for imperialist intervention and that is why it voted against the report. It expresses its solidarity and demands humanitarian and financial support for the Palestinian people without terms and conditions, an end to the barbaric Israeli occupation and the creation of an independent Palestinian state with East Jerusalem as its capital."@en1
